Description
Lithium ion batteries are being used extensively in several areas including the USAF ICBM due to their high energy density, reliability and performance. The high energy density also poses unique challenges such as fires and explosions. Failure in a single cell can rapidly spread tothe battery pack compromising the entire operation and personnel safety. We propose the development of a large format Li ion battery that is comparable to or better than the state-of-the-art in terms of energy density and performance, but is extremely safe against hazards like short circuits, overheat and overcharge (that can lead to thermal runaway in COTS batteries). Our technology is based on passive early detection of such failures and prevention of conditions that can lead to thermal runaway. This protects each individual cell in the battery pack that in turn eliminates the cell-to-cell propagation of failure. We propose to demonstrate the feasibility of proposed concepts on COTS large format Li ion batteries in Phase I, and develop custom large format batteries with our technology embedded in it in Phase II. We will deliver prototype batteries to the Air Force at the end of Phase II for further evaluation.
